By early 2000, it became apparent that the existing DIN-based fonts did not fulfil the ever-increasing demand for a diverse set of weights and additional support for non-Latin languages. Ever since its first publication in the 1930’s, several type foundries adopted the original designs for digital photocomposition. Unfortunately, these early letters lacked elegance and were not properly designed for typographic applications. The purpose of the original DIN 1451 standard was to lay down a style of lettering which is timeless and easily legible.
